Call for Bougainville to stay united in post-referendum period

From , 6:01 am on 3 December 2019

A reconciliation leader says it's vital that Bougainvilleans be united as they enter the post-referendum period.

Polling is winding down in the non-binding independence referendum in Papua New Guinea's autonomous region of Bougainville.

A majority vote for independence is widely expected, but PNG's national parliament must ratify the result before it comes to effect.

An Arawa-based reconciliation leader, Theresa Jaintong, spoke to Johnny Blades about the "unknown" factor of the upcoming period following the referendum.
